图片地址
链接:https://pan.baidu.com/s/1dKq6FaGb-5MMdBkg8YE6TA
提取码:t23r
halcon代码
dev_close_window ()
read_image (Image, './ic.png')
get_image_size (Image, Width, Height)
dev_open_window_fit_size (0, 0, Width, Height, -1, -1, WindowHandle)
dev_display (Image)
* 抽取RGB
decompose3 (Image, ImageR, ImageG, ImageB)
* 获取全图区域
get_domain (Image, Domain)
* 全图做二维直方图
histo_2dim (Domain, ImageR, ImageB, Histo2Dim)
* 缩放数据到 256
scale_image_max (Histo2Dim, ImageScaleMax)
* 平滑处理
smooth_image (ImageScaleMax, ImageSmooth, 'deriche2', 0.25)
* 倒水法分割图片/漫水法分割
pouring (ImageSmooth, Regions, 'all', 1, 255)
* RG图片灰度特征 像素分类
class_2dim_sup (ImageR, ImageB, Regions, RegionClass2Dim)
* 显示结果区域
dev_set_draw ('margin')
dev_display (Image)
dev_display (RegionClass2Dim)